    Join a Collaborative Legal Team Driving Positive Change

    We are looking for a motivated and collaborative individual to join our Legal team in a dynamic and wide-ranging role. You will be involved in supporting a broad spectrum of legal matters, including commercial contracts and providing general legal advice to many business areas covering various regulatory frameworks including data protection, consumer law, mortgages, banking and payment services.

    You will also play a key role in helping the organisation adapt to regulatory changes and contribute to managing legal risks across our operations. Support and supervision will be available where needed, making this a great opportunity to grow and develop your legal expertise.

    In addition to legal work, you will assist with the day-to-day running of the Legal function, including managing legal panel and fees and helping oversee the wider budget.

    We welcome applications from people of all backgrounds and experiences who are eager to make a meaningful contribution and grow within a supportive and inclusive environment.

    Here\’s a taste of what you will be doing as a Senior Commercial Paralegal at Nottingham Building Society: –

    • Commercial Contract Support: Draft, review and negotiate a variety of agreements, including supplier contracts, service level agreements, non-disclosure agreements and software licences, with supervision provided where needed.
    • Strategic Project Involvement: Support on strategic projects which include material outsourcing, operational resilience, forward flow agreements, securitisations and strategic partnerships.
    • Regulatory Awareness: Support the monitoring and interpretation of legal and regulatory changes to help the organisation remain informed and compliant.
    • Legal Risk Management: Help identify and mitigate legal risks, including supporting risk events and contributing to risk reporting and helping to keep processes up to date.

    This role would suit a proactive candidate who has prior experience in a commercial role as a paralegal or legal executive, ideally within financial services and who wants to work for a Top 10 building society fighting for the extraordinary borrower to own their own home.

  • About Us

    We are a mutual, which means we don\’t have shareholders. Instead, we\’re owned by our members and use our money to do good, investing in our community, responsible causes, and – well, you. So, we\’re always striving to do the right thing for our team, communities and members.

    Although our history spans over 170 years, our purpose of helping our members save, plan for and protect their financial futures is enduring.
